Output 0458d59fe0495cb7ebd3d3419204625a3e8a16786b0022523ee7e278085db321:1

value
321400331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74689c75a67ad97c57051bd1e437b10af9833194 OP_EQUAL
address
3CJXdJo4mcs3vAfRWUN4yzs9kWnUtrX66r
transaction
0458d59fe0495cb7ebd3d3419204625a3e8a16786b0022523ee7e278085db321
spent
true